Arbitrary inference: In psychology, the term arbitrary inference refers to a form of cognitive bias whereby an individual quickly draws a specific conclusion about something in the absence of any requisite evidence. It was developed by Aaron T. Beck during 1979 and is considered to be a tenet of cognitive therapy.

In an economic system with monopolies and cartels that fix the price of goods, the end result for consumers is that consumers are given worse choices and pay a higher price. This is a result of the lack of competition in the market that would drive prices down and offer more choices to consumers.
